Description
Enhance your classroom optics lessons with the Refraction Tank Plastic with Printed Angles, a practical and engaging tool for exploring the behavior of light. Designed for hands-on STEM learning, this semicircular tank allows students to easily observe how different liquids bend and refract light. Simply fill the tank with your chosen liquid to compare refractive properties and investigate how light behaves at boundaries.
This model includes a printed protractor on the base, clearly marked with degrees along the curved edge, making angle measurements accurate and effortless. Students can locate the object and its image, then apply Snell’s Law to determine the index of refraction—bringing theory to life through real experimentation.
